The Underground Area 6 (UA6), also referred to as PHOTONS, experiment was a high-energy physics experiment at the Proton-Antiproton Collider (Sp{{overline|p}}S), a modification of the Super Proton Synchrotron (SPS), at CERN. UA6 is a fixed target experiment in which an internal H2 cluster jet is sent through the collider beams. The spectrometer is placed on the other side of the jet target for pp collisions. File:UA6_computer_room.jpgThroughout the running of UA6 the detector setup was progressively upgraded, resulting in increased available antiproton luminosity, minimised background interactions, and improved trigger logic.
